Could someone tell me how to make "raindrop damascus" I saw the pattern in
a knife magazine and I think I figured it out but I want to be sure before I
try it.
I figure you make a regular billet and then use a round punch to make
indents on the surface and then grind it down. The ad said the knife had the
raindrop pattern on both sides which implies that you could have it on only one
side. Punch a pattern into the surface on both sides? Did I guess right?
I suppose that if you hit too hard or grind too deep, the two patterns would
interfere with each other.
I have done parquet damascus but that pattern is all the way through. My
parquet didn't look too smooth since all my welds didn't take but it was still
pretty cool.
I am still having trouble making sure that no scale gets into the welds. Any
suggestions for cleaner forge welds? How do I insure that the weld is clean all
the way through?
